Japan Inverted Front Fork Market Overview The Japan Inverted Front Fork Market is characterized by its focus on high-quality, technologically advanced suspension systems primarily used in motorcycles. Japan has long been a leader in motorcycle manufacturing, with companies like Honda, Yamaha, Suzuki, and Kawasaki setting global standards for innovation and performance. The inverted front fork, also known as an upside-down fork, offers superior stability, better handling, and enhanced aesthetics compared to traditional telescopic forks. These features make them highly desirable in premium and sports motorcycle segments. Download Sample Ask For Discount Japan Inverted Front Fork Market By Type Segment Analysis The Japan inverted front fork market is primarily classified into two main types: traditional inverted forks and advanced semi-active or fully active inverted forks. Traditional inverted forks are characterized by their fixed damping and spring systems, offering reliable performance for standard motorcycle applications. In contrast, advanced variants incorporate sophisticated damping technologies, such as electronically controlled adjustments, providing enhanced ride comfort and handling precision. The market size for traditional inverted forks remains dominant, accounting for approximately 70% of total sales, owing to their cost-effectiveness and widespread adoption among mid-range motorcycle manufacturers. However, the high-performance and premium motorcycle segments are increasingly adopting advanced inverted forks, which are projected to grow at a faster CAGR of around 8% over the next five years, driven by technological innovation and consumer demand for superior riding experiences. The market is currently in a growth stage, with emerging segments such as semi-active and electronically adjustable inverted forks gaining traction among premium motorcycle brands. These segments are characterized by rapid technological advancements, including integration with vehicle electronic control units (ECUs) and sensor-based damping adjustments.
